Sadly thr pizza has gone way down hill. The sauce used to be great but it seems like now they're buying bulk sauce and it taste very bland. I still gave 4 stars bc this place uses and grows a lot of local ingredients and has a very cool structure made of locally grown bamboo which is all very cool. They also have live music Friday nights. But sadly I won't be having their pizza anymore bc the last few times I tried it was pretty bad every time. The sodas are great as are the salads. I think the calzone is probably still good (it used to be haven't ordered in a while). Still a great local restaurant worth supporting.
